Gulf Creek is a rural locality covering 170.1 square kilometres located in New South Wales approximately 55 kilometres from Tamworth and around 490 kilometres from Sydney. With a population of just 45 residents recorded in the 2021 Census, Gulf Creek is one of the smaller rural localities in the region, characterised by open farmland and sparse settlement.
